If you have read my posts and also checked other sources, you will see that the subway down Pitkin and the takeover of the Fulton St El were supposed to coexist. Under the original plan, the Pitkin subway was to have connected to the LIRR ROW in the area of Aqueduct R T and existing BMT signaling was to be used east (RR south) of the 80 St interlocking on the Fulton St El structure. For whatever reason, subway construction was haled down Pitkin Av and the structure S/O Rocky Blvd redesigned to create Liberty Jct. Records I have, indicate that the decision to build Liberty Jct was made between the original 1948 opening of the A Line to Euclid and 1951 when a B of T report on new subway lines shows what eventually became Liberty Jct.
